  <body><![CDATA[<p>Ian Bogost, Associate Professor in the School of Literature, Communication, and Culture, and Director of Graduate Studies in Digital Media, took part in the Inventing the Future of Games Symposium hosted by UC-Santa Cruz's Center for Games and Playable Media.&nbsp;Bogost spoke of a future "in which games are as ubiquitous and ordinary as photographs, and used for as many purposes." Games as advertising is not a new thing by any means (see Burger King’s Sneak King), but Bogost brought up an even more banal possible usage: airline safety. &nbsp;<em>Source: Santa Cruz News, June 29, 2011</em></p><p><a href="http://news.santacruz.com/2011/06/29/the_game_of_life">Read full article</a></p>]]></body>
